5 CONTROLS AND DISPLAYS

5.1 Displays – Fig. 5.1
The display comprises a 5-digit, 7-segment digital upper
display line and a 16-character dot-matrix lower display line. In
operation, the upper display line shows actual values of %
oxygen, temperature, cell millivolts or alarm set points. In
programming mode it is used to display programmable
parameters. The lower display line shows the associated units
and/or other programming information.
